How To Shop For Diamond Jewelry Safely

Posted by admin in General, Jewelry Education

Educate yourself about diamonds and jewelry in general and diamond carat weight, diamond quality, and gold karat weight specifically.  Also find out what the differences and similarities between diamond reports are and which organization’s reports you would prefer to have your diamond certified by.

Start your search by entering as specific as possible of a “search term” in one of the major search engines.  For example if you are looking for a pave set diamond right hand ring than enter “pave set diamond right hand ring” in the search box.  This will help you find sites that are more specific to your search rather than having to go through hundreds of sites that are irrelevant to your search.

Browse through many sites before making a purchase.  Make sure you are comparing apples to apples when evaluating different products.  An average online shopper for diamond jewelry pieces takes between 10 -15 days before making a purchase.

Make a list of the items and the URLs of the product pages of the items you liked.

Educate yourself about the site you are considering purchasing your piece of jewelry from.

Read the fine print and the warranty policy carefully.  Most reputable online jewelers offer a 30 day return policy in addition to a limited manufacturing warranty policy.  It is also more common than not for a high end diamond jewelry sites to offer free insured shipping on purchases over a certain dollar amount.

Inquire about the site that you wish to purchase your product from on independent, third party sites and forums.  A good point to start your search is the BBB. Also check to see if the site has a valid SSL certificate (preferable a SSL 2 certificate which certifies the business entity that is behind the operation of the site).  Usually this can easily be checked by looking for the buttons of these providers on the bottom of the pages of the site you are interested to purchase from.

Make sure the site is operating from within the United States and has a physical location.  Their mailing address must be present on their site – usually in the terms of use or privacy policy section of the site.

Call their toll free number to place an order rather than going through the online shopping cart.  If the site does not provide a toll free number simply forget about purchasing anything valuable from that site.  When placing your order ask for discounts and promotional offers.  You might be able to save a few bucks just for asking.

Have a good time shopping for your diamond jewelry piece and remember that the process of purchasing a diamond jewelry item online is supposed to be an easy process.  If you are having a lot of trouble just calls the toll free number of the site.  There usually are knowledgeable representatives behind the line that can eliminate most of the anxiety and burden related to purchasing a valuable item online.
